ZIP code 12746 in Huguenot, New York has a population of 937. The median household income is $69,906, which is 8% below the national average. Median home value is $274,100, 1% below the US average. 17.4%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

ZIP code 12746 is classified by USPS as a standard delivery area and covers roughly 36.7 square miles in Huguenot, Orange County, New York. The area is home to 937 residents, producing a population density of 26 people per square mile, and falls within the New York time zone. These USPS and Census boundary values drive every downstream statistic on this page, including the benchmarks that compare 12746 against New York and the nation.

On the economic side, the median household income for ZIP 12746 sits at $69,906 (24% below the New York average), while per-capita income is $49,377. The poverty rate stands at 12.5% and the unemployment rate at 6.0%. On housing, the median home value is $274,100 (28% below the state average) with median rent at $1,574 per month, and 91.7% of occupied units are owner-occupied, a direct signal of whether 12746 behaves more like a homeowner neighborhood or a renter-heavy ZIP.

Education and household profile round out the picture: 17.4%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 51.6, and the average commute is .
